> Would anyone else find it useful to have the option of choosing from > a selection of different coloured flags, instead of just the red > one? You can reserve the flag for a simple binary symbol (which I think is useful in some circumstances) while also labelling individual messages with a color code. On the main menu, see Message/Color Group. You can also set a hot-key for each grouping you establish, so you can read the message, click your hot-key, and it's coded. If desired, you can also filter on color grouping, or, as I do, use color grouping as a dimensional sort that cuts across your folder distribution system. -- JN ________________________________________________ Current version is 1.61 | "Using TBUDL" information: http://www.silverstones.com/thebat/TBUDLInfo.html
